Deutsche Bank's VEEV Position: Q1 2026 in Review

Deutsche Bank reduced its Veeva Systems (VEEV) stake by 16% in Q1 2026, selling an estimated $25M and leaving 669,129 shares worth $118M. The position accounts for 0.04% of the portfolio, ranked #426.

Deutsche Bank first reported a position in VEEV in Q4 2013 and has held it in 50 quarters since. The position peaked at $231M in Q3 2025. 1,016 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old VEEV as of Q1 2026.
